07-10CITY OF OTSEGO COUNTY OF WRIGHT STATE OF MINNESOTA RESOLUTION NO. 2007-10 A RESOLUTION REQUESTING THE STATE OF MINNESOTA TO MODIFY MINNESOTA STATUTE 169.14 SUBD. 2 CLAUSE 1 AND 7(C) TO ALLOW CITIES TO ESTABLISH 30 MPH IN RURAL RESIDENTIAL DISTRICTS. The City Council is the governing body of Otsego, Minnesota; and WHEREAS, Minnesota Statute 169.14 Subd. 2 Clause 1 sets the maximum speed limit as 30 MPH in an urban district or on a town road in a rural residential district; AND WHEREAS, the City of Otsego finds that the interest of public safety, that a speed limit of 30 MPH should also be established in cities that have rural residential districts; and N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of Otsego, Minnesota that the State of Minnesota modify Minnesota Statute 169.14 Subd. 2 Clause 1 and 7(C) to be modified as follows: • 169.14 Subd. 2 Clause (1) — 30 miles per hour in an urban district or on a town road or City Street in a rural residential district. • 169.14 Subd. 2 Clause (C) — For the purpose of this subdivision, 'rural residential district" means the territory contiguous to and including any town road or City Street within a subdivision or part of land that is built up with dwelling houses at intervals of less than 300 feet for a distance of one-quarter mile or more. Adopted by the City Council this 26th day of February, 2007.
